Ordinals
beta
Sat 1376032189506118
decimal
340412.2189506118
degree
0°130412′1724″2189506118‴
percentile
65.52534242951211%
name
echunqpmgzb
cycle
0
epoch
1
period
168
block
340412
offset
2189506118
timestamp
2015-01-25 10:01:59 UTC
rarity
common
prev
next